: The Art of Effective Bidding: Strategies for Success

In the business world, bidding plays a significant role in securing contracts, projects, and opportunities. Whether it’s in construction, consulting, or any other industry, understanding the art of effective bidding is crucial for success. In this blog, we will explore some key strategies and best practices to help you master the bidding process and increase your chances of winning.

Thoroughly Understand the Project Requirements:
Before you start preparing a bid, it is essential to thoroughly understand the project requirements. Review the scope of work, specifications, and any other relevant documentation provided by the client. Take note of the key deliverables, timelines, and any specific qualifications or certifications required. This understanding will enable you to tailor your bid to the client’s needs and position yourself as the ideal candidate.

Conduct Competitive Market Research:
Researching your competition is an important step in the bidding process. Identify other companies or individuals vying for the same project and evaluate their strengths and weaknesses. By understanding your competition, you can highlight your unique value proposition and differentiate yourself in the bid. Emphasize your expertise, track record, and any distinct advantages you bring to the table.

Develop a Clear and Compelling Proposal:
A well-crafted proposal is crucial for making a strong impression on the client. Clearly outline your understanding of the project, including the scope of work, timelines, and milestones. Present your approach and methodology in a concise and compelling manner. Demonstrate how your skills, experience, and resources align with the project requirements. Use visual aids, such as diagrams or charts, to enhance clarity and make your proposal visually appealing.

Accurately Estimate Costs:
Accurate cost estimation is vital to winning bids and maintaining profitability. Carefully analyze the project requirements and calculate your costs, considering factors such as labor, materials, equipment, and overhead expenses. Be realistic and avoid underestimating or overestimating costs, as both can have negative consequences. Present a breakdown of costs in your bid, providing transparency and building trust with the client.

Showcase Past Successes and Testimonials:
One effective way to strengthen your bid is by showcasing past successes and positive testimonials from satisfied clients. Include case studies or examples of similar projects you have successfully completed, highlighting the outcomes and benefits achieved. Testimonials or references from previous clients can reinforce your credibility and provide assurance to the potential client. This evidence of your track record can significantly enhance your chances of winning the bid.

Submit on Time and Follow Up:
Timeliness is crucial when it comes to bidding. Ensure that you submit your bid before the deadline, allowing ample time for any unforeseen delays. Once you’ve submitted your bid, it’s essential to follow up with the client to confirm receipt and express your continued interest in the project. This proactive approach demonstrates professionalism and reinforces your commitment to the opportunity.
